First phase : Do what the Railroad wants you to do with the Institute, after which you are told "Continue to work with the Institute"
Second Phase : You must become a part of the Institute by doing the Mass Fusion quest which makes you the enemy of the Brotherhood. Once you finish the Mass Fusion and turn on the Nuclear Reactor, the Underground Undercover will proceed into phase three.
Third Phase : Once you turn on the Reactor, you'll be informed by the Z1-14 that the Brotherhood is going to attack the Railroad. After you defend it, you are given the final mission to liberate the synths.
Skipping the quest phases by using the console is what bugged your game (possibly) since the quest is quite long and made out of several other quests from the Institute side. See if you have done Mass Fusion for the Institute. If you did and the quest did not proceed, you f-ed it up.
If you did not do the Mass Fusion for the Institute, then do it and see what happens.
